Output c81bcc690001913dc74338a1c2d8871d2ab83d1d1bb02c71b54c7b6e34bf9109:0

value
24693
script pubkey
OP_0 OP_PUSHBYTES_20 bb62d66e7ed1382ffc0ac545cfc0da490953fe29
address
bc1qhd3dvmn76yuzllq2c4zulsx6fyy48l3f5apece
transaction
c81bcc690001913dc74338a1c2d8871d2ab83d1d1bb02c71b54c7b6e34bf9109
confirmations
329
spent
true